Regular Upkeep Tasks



When it comes to enhancing the efficiency of your heatpump, regular upkeep jobs play a vital role. Making sure that your heatpump is well-kept not only prolongs its life-span however likewise helps it operate at peak performance degrees.

One of the most important upkeep tasks is regularly changing or cleaning the air filters. Clogged filters can restrict air movement, making your heat pump job harder and take in more energy. It's advised to examine and tidy or change the filters every 1-3 months, depending upon usage and the kind of filter.

One more necessary upkeep job is inspecting the exterior system for any type of debris or obstructions. Leaves, dust, or various other debris can accumulate around the system, preventing air movement and lowering performance. Additionally, organizing annual specialist upkeep checks can help identify any type of potential problems prior to they escalate, keeping your heatpump running efficiently and successfully. By staying on top of these maintenance tasks, you can maximize the effectiveness and long life of your heatpump.

Optimum Temperature Settings



To ensure your heatpump runs efficiently, establishing the temperature properly is critical. For optimum performance, it's suggested to establish your heat pump thermostat to around 68 ° F throughout the cooler months when warming your home. This temperature strikes an equilibrium between convenience and power financial savings.

If you feel cold, attempt using warm clothes or using coverings before enhancing the thermostat setup. During the warmer months, go for a setting of around 78 ° F for air conditioning. This will certainly assist stop your heatpump from straining and eating excess power.

Stay clear of extreme temperature changes, as they can lead to ineffectiveness and greater power consumption. Take into consideration investing in a programmable thermostat to automatically adjust the temperature based on your schedule.

Enhancing Airflow and Insulation



Optimizing air flow and making sure correct insulation are essential aspects of making best use of the effectiveness of your heatpump system. Start by routinely changing your air filters to prevent obstructions that can limit air flow. Filthy filters make your system job harder, lowering performance and increasing energy usage.

Furthermore, look for any kind of obstructions around your vents and clear them to enable better airflow throughout your home.

Appropriate insulation is vital for preserving a regular temperature level and minimizing the workload on your heatpump. Protect your home's wall surfaces, floors, and attic room to avoid heat loss in the winter season and keep the cool air in throughout the summertime.



Seal any type of voids or splits around windows and doors to further improve insulation and prevent air leakage.
